We are looking for experienced groundworkers, machine drivers and supervisors to work in and around the Luton area. Must have CSCS and relevant NPORS/CPCS card and able to supply references.
Ryebridge Construction is an award-winning civil engineering company focused on achieving the highest level of quality using sustainable working practices, ensuring our clients receive the highest level of quality in our projects.
Founded in 2009, initially to service London Luton Airport, the company has expanded to enjoy significant success elsewhere in the UK and abroad - including the new Tottenham stadium, Gibraltar Airport, Bristol Airport and Southampton Port.
We never forget our Luton roots and we recognise the proud history, cultural diversity and huge potential that exists within the town, aiming to recruit from a local workforce and invest back into the community.
